Secure APIs with API Gateway

Secure APIs with API Gateway

NETSOL in partnership with AWS brings decades of transformation, modernization, migration and analytics experience combined with highly skilled AWS resources.

Amazon API Gateway

APIs are a major element in laying the foundation for reusable integration endpoints. Amazon API Gateway is important to achieve modern architecture deployment towards digital transformation. NETSOL Technologies Americas, Inc. (NTA). can secure your APIs at any scale by implementing multi-layered security for each API, enabling you to easily handle massive request volumes.

API Gateway manages a myriad of tasks related to accepting and processing hundreds of thousands of simultaneous API calls. This includes throttling, API version management, traffic management, authorization and access control, and CORS support. NTA. can help design or migrate legacy applications to a scalable and cost-effective serverless architecture.

API Types

HTTP APIs

HTTP APIs enable you to build RESTful APIs with lower latency and lower cost as compared to REST APIs. HTTP APIs are the ideal choice for building APIs that only require API proxy functionality

Restful APIs

REST APIs and HTTP APIs are both products of RESTful API. REST APIs support more features than HTTP APIs, while HTTP APIs are designed with the least features so that they can be offered at a lower price

Application Integration

A WebSocket API in API Gateway is an amalgamation of WebSocket routes that are integrated with backend HTTP endpoints, Lambda functions, or other AWS services.

Features of Amazon API Gateway

Security

API Gateway provides various tools to authorize access to APIs and control service operation access.

Resiliency

API Gateway helps in managing traffic with throttling so that backend processes can withstand traffic surges.

Operations Monitoring

After an API is published and in use, API Gateway offers a metrics dashboard to track calls made to services.

Lifecycle Management

With API Gateway you can run multiple versions of the same API simultaneously so that applications can continue to call previous API versions even after the latest versions are published.

Benefits of API Gateway

Low Costs

With Amazon API Gateway you pay only for the calls made to APIs and data transfer out

Scalability

API Gateway provides end-users with the lowest possible latency for API requests and responses with Amazon CloudFront integration.

Serverless Architecture

When combined with Lambda, Amazon API Gateway allows to create completely serverless APIs.

Easy Monitoring

After API is deployed, Amazon API Gateway provides a dashboard to visually monitor calls to services using Amazon CloudWatch, where one can see performance metrics and information on API calls, data latency, and error rates.

Efficient API
Development

Amazon API Gateway allows to simultaneously run multiple versions of the same API, allowing you to quickly iterate, test, and release new versions.

Flexible Security
Controls

API Gateway can also help in validation of incoming requests by running a Lambda authorizer on Lambda AWS. You can authorize access to your APIs with AWS Identity and Access Management (IAM) and Amazon Cognito.

Our Work

Segregating Public and Private API endpoints using API Gateway

The company had a few API’s running in the cloud and after getting acquired by a parent organization, it wanted to limit the access to those APIs across each department. The company required to expose defined private endpoints to other parts of the departments privately while keeping the subset of APIs public. NTA. were able to achieve the required functionality using Serverless architecture mainly using API Gateway REST Regional and Private endpoints with resource-based policies. This helped the company drive operational safety, efficiency, and maintain business continuity.

Technologies Used

Amazon EC2

Network Load Balancer

API Gateway

IAM

WAF

Enabling access of Private API endpoints to internal users over Direct Connect

Company had few API’s running in the AWS environment and required those API’s to be accessible to the customers over the internet and from their internal network securely using Direct Connect Network. Client wanted NTA to use Serverless Architecture to achieve the required functionality. NTA developed a solution mainly using API Gateway REST Regional, Private endpoints with resource-based policies and Direct Connect to fulfill the requirements. This helped the company to operate safely, and in a streamline manner.

Technologies Used

Amazon EC2

Network Load Balancer

API Gateway

IAM

WAF

Direct Connect

WHY Netsol Technologies?

AWS Select Tier Partners

As an Amazon Select Tier partner, our certified professionals can help build secure and scalable APIs rapidly, with a variety of different types of architectures.

Trusted Delivery Method

NTA offers highly transparent project management structures to track development updates and delivery.

Innovative Solutions

Our team of AWS Certified experts helps in modernizing the legacy applications, increase agility and provides security at scale using API approach and tools like API Gateway.

Expertise

Our Cloud Architects are experts in Amazon API Gateway which is one of many Amazon services we excel at to help our clients.